Output 3685922b9bd7e6da5c9ef911256c2628ffefe18a0e35b382b05ca3b2ea8071b8:3

value
2926938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62589a4ee025ba5ce23434ba33e2d0d502768e18 OP_EQUAL
address
3Af2Ha5vZ2YCRMgEuo6zfXJ2PTT7GGSGB3
transaction
3685922b9bd7e6da5c9ef911256c2628ffefe18a0e35b382b05ca3b2ea8071b8
confirmations
347501
spent
true